best asset allocation bogleheads - There are several key components that a voice changer uses to achieve these transformations. **Pitch shifting** is one of the most fundamental; this is where the software adjusts the frequency of your voice, making it sound higher or lower. Then you have **formant shifting**, which changes the resonance characteristics of your voice, impacting how your voice sounds like if you have a more feminine or masculine shape. You might also find features like **equalization (EQ)**, which allows you to adjust the different frequencies in your voice, enhancing certain aspects and diminishing others. Other features include adding effects such as reverb, echo, and even the ability to mimic different voices completely. Knowing these components helps you understand the tools available and how to get the desired result. Most voice changers on the market combine these functions with user-friendly interfaces, so you don't need a degree in audio engineering to experiment and find what sounds best to you.

Several factors play a significant role in determining how long the **_i-485 processing time_** takes. Knowing these factors can help you understand why your case might be taking a certain amount of time. First off, the **service center** that handles your application is huge. Some centers are just swamped with applications, leading to delays. Others might be more efficient. The **applicant's category** also makes a big difference. For example, employment-based applications might have different processing times than family-based ones. It depends on the number of visas available and the demand in each category. Another key factor is **the completeness and accuracy of your application**. If your application has any errors, missing documents, or needs additional evidence, it will most likely get delayed. It’s a good idea to seek advice from an immigration lawyer to review your application before filing it. **The volume of applications** that USCIS receives also impacts the processing times. When there's a surge in applications, as there often is, the system gets overwhelmed, and everything slows down. It's like rush hour traffic – the more cars on the road, the longer it takes to get anywhere. Finally, **policy changes and administrative updates** can influence processing times. These can create new requirements or processes that, at least temporarily, slow down things. The USCIS constantly adjusts and evolves its practices, so staying informed about any changes is essential. This can be done by regularly checking their website or other sources for updates.
